ABSTRACT

A wealth of information is entered on a daily basis into electronic health records (EHRs), radiation oncology information systems (ROISs), treatment-planning systems (TPSs), picture archiving and communications systems (PACSs) and various other electronic systems in the course of treating patients. That should mean that information is readily available as a source to learn what has and has not worked for treating patients today so that we are better informed for treating patients tomorrow.
